Wow, this laptop far exceeded my expectations. I was initially hesitant because of poor reviews regarding WiFi issues and the yellow color on the display. However, I have not had an issue with either. The yellow is evident but I have not done much photoshopping as of yet so the yellow hasn't bothered me. Plus, when the brightness is cranked up it's not noticeable.
The modes make this a true tablet/laptop all in one for me. I purchased and returned a Surface RT because it attempted to do this but failed on both counts. The Yoga 2 delivers. The keyboard is big and responsive enough that I don't feel like I'm using a toy. And the screen's resolution blows anything I've ever used out of the water. Note that I upgraded to this laptop from a 2009 Dell XPS 1530 laptop. The weight, performance, and display are all leagues ahead with the Yoga 2.
This is my primary PC at home and I use it for everything -- web, PhotoShop and illustrator, spreadsheets, and I've even run borderlands 2 on it (low res but it works and is smooth). Touchscreen is great, even better when just using tablet mode or reading kindle app.

This is a great, light weight combo laptop. I mostly use it at home connected to a monitor, but when traveling the tablet and laptop modes work well. The price-performance is excellent. Major downsides are: no wired eithernet (purchased a USB3->Ethernet, but this seems to saturate the USB port making the mouse a little slugiish); only 2 eithernet ports (and only 1 USB 3); biggest complaint is that the micro HDMI (needed to connect to a monitor) seems really fragile -- maybe time will tell and it will last for years.
Overall, I'd highly recommend this machine for its high-quality screen, flexibility and weight.
